Summary of the Driving License Categories
In Germany, driving licenses are categorized into different classes based on the type of vehicle you are permitted to run. Below is a table detailing the most common vehicle categories:
| License Class | Automobile Type | Minimum Age |
|---|---|---|
| Class A | Bikes (over 125cc) | 24 |
| Class A1 | Light motorbikes (approximately 125cc) | 16 |
| Class B | Automobiles (approximately 3.5 tons, approximately 9 passenger seats) | 18 |
| Class C | Trucks (over 3.5 tons) | 21 |
| Class D | Buses, including public transportation | 24 |
| Class BE | Cars and trucks with a trailer (over 750 kg) | 18 |

Essential Considerations
- Language: Many tests and theoretical materials are available in English, however candidates might also choose to take the tests in German.
- International License: Foreigners with an international driver's license may be able to drive in Germany for a restricted period, usually approximately six months. Post this duration, they need to obtain a German license.
- Points System: Germany utilizes a points system for traffic violations. Collecting a lot of points can result in license suspension.
Frequently asked questions
1. How long does the whole process take?
The duration varies based on private preparedness. Typically, the procedure can take anywhere from 3 months to a year, depending upon how quickly one finishes the driving lessons and passes the tests.
2. Can I take the theory and dry runs in English?
Yes, lots of driving schools use courses in English and provide the choice to take the tests in English also.
3. What is the expense of acquiring a driving license in Germany?
The total expense can range from EUR1,500 to EUR2,500, covering driving lessons, exam fees, and releasing charges.
4. Do I require to take an emergency treatment course?
Yes, candidates are typically required to finish an emergency treatment course as part of the driving school curriculum.

5. Can I convert my foreign driving license to a German one?
It is possible to convert a driving license from specific nations. Nevertheless, extra tests might be needed depending on the origin country.
